/** \brief
|
|
* Checks that a geomgraph::GeometryGraph representing an area
|
|
* (a geom::Polygon or geom::MultiPolygon)
|
|
* has consistent semantics for area geometries.
|
|
* This check is required for any reasonable polygonal model
|
|
* (including the OGC-SFS model, as well as models which allow ring
|
|
* self-intersection at single points)
|
|
*
|
|
* Checks include:
|
|
*
|
|
* - test for rings which properly intersect
|
|
* (but not for ring self-intersection, or intersections at vertices)
|
|
* - test for consistent labelling at all node points
|
|
* (this detects vertex intersections with invalid topology,
|
|
* i.e. where the exterior side of an edge lies in the interior of the area)
|
|
* - test for duplicate rings
|
|
*
|
|
* If an inconsistency is found the location of the problem
|
|
* is recorded and is available to the caller.
|
|
*
|
|
*/

/**
|
|
* Checks for two duplicate rings in an area.
|
|
* Duplicate rings are rings that are topologically equal
|
|
* (that is, which have the same sequence of points up to point order).
|
|
* If the area is topologically consistent (determined by calling the
|
|
* <code>isNodeConsistentArea</code>,
|
|
* duplicate rings can be found by checking for EdgeBundles which contain
|
|
* more than one geomgraph::EdgeEnd.
|
|
* (This is because topologically consistent areas cannot have two rings sharing
|
|
* the same line segment, unless the rings are equal).
|
|
* The start point of one of the equal rings will be placed in
|
|
* invalidPoint.
|
|
*
|
|
* @return true if this area Geometry is topologically consistent but has two duplicate rings
|
|
*/
|
|
bool hasDuplicateRings();
